The themes in Jason Reynolds short stories are quite diverse. There is often a sense of community. His stories show how the community around a character can both support and limit them. Also, friendship is a big theme. The friendships in his stories are complex and help shape the characters.
Jason Reynolds' short stories often touch on themes related to race and social justice. He portrays the experiences of African - American youth in a society that has systemic inequalities. This includes dealing with discrimination, but also finding strength within one's own culture and heritage. His stories also explore the power of dreams and how characters strive to achieve them despite the odds.
